Output fbb63bbd46eef0142d7db33387dfd963d47fb96cbc149568c423e8bfd1fa623d:1

value
253782
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6689c3ef2fab5b34373258c45859267043529a14 OP_EQUAL
address
3B3BtDV6mpvGnQ4524BjRnsgT5hzZtctYb
transaction
fbb63bbd46eef0142d7db33387dfd963d47fb96cbc149568c423e8bfd1fa623d
confirmations
380843
spent
true